UDP poll panel to meet today

SHILLONG: The UDP will hold its central election committee meeting on Monday to discuss issues related to finalizing candidates for by-polls to the seven vacant district council seats.
UDP leader Bindo Lanong said on Sunday that besides the issues related to district council polls, the party’s election preparedness for 2018 will also be taken up for discussion.
On possibilities of pre-poll alliance for 2018, Lanong said there will be some understanding with ‘likeminded’ parties as the intention of the non Congress political parties in the State would be to ensure that the State is free from the Congress party.
“The issue of pre-poll alliance will be discussed in the days to come”, Lanong added.
